How to Install dotfiles

The install_dotfiles_link script and the links that will be copied to home directory assume <dotfiles dir to be $HOME/share/dotfiles.

Manual install

  1. Backup existing dot files and directories in the home directory. Example:
       mv $HOME/.vimrc $HOME/.vimrc.orig
  1. If <dotfiles dir> is $HOME/share/dotfiles, copy links starting with a '.' in 'dotfiles' directory to the home directory with 'cp -d'. Example:
       cp -d <dotfiles dir>/.vimrc $HOME/

Otherwise, create links manually using ln -s:

       cd ~
       ln -s <dotfiles dir>/.vimrc .
  1. Copy and rename directories starting with 'dot' in 'dotfiles' to the home directory. Example:
       cp -r <dotfiles dir>/dotvim $HOME/

Using bash script install_dotfiles_link

If <dotfiles dir> is not $HOME/share/dotfiles, edit the script install_dotfiles_link and modify dotfile_path variable accordingly.

Run install_dotfiles_link:

    cd <dotfiles dir>
    bash install_dotfiles_link
